Viviana Vasquez, Valparaíso Resident Director
- WHAT DO YOU ENJOY MOST ABOUT BEING A RESIDENT DIRECTOR?
- The opportunity this job gives me to be in touch with young, energetic people, full of dreams and projects.
- WHAT IS THE MOST IMPORTANT THING STUDENTS LEARN IN VALPARAISO?
- Patience and an appreciation for cultural differences.
- HOW DID YOU FIRST BECOME INTERESTED IN WORKING WITH U.S. COLLEGE STUDENTS?
- I went to the U.S. to teach Spanish and Chilean culture to college students with the intention of improving my English. I barely practiced the language because I was teaching Spanish and having conversations in classes all day. However, I had such a wonderful experience and such a great connection with the students that it was all worth it.
